Resolving a Satisfactory Academic Progress (SAP) Citation
To qualify for federal student aid, federal regulations require you to achieve reasonable Satisfactory Academic Progress (SAP) toward your degree or certificate program.
SAP is determined based on GPA, percent completion and maximum timeframe. While SAP doesn’t prevent enrollment at Kent State, it does impact the awarding of federal financial aid.
Analytical Instrumentation Facility
The Analytical Instrumentation Facility (AIF) located in the Department of Chemistry and Biochemistry performs pilot or short-term industrial research projects using a wide range of state-of-the-art analytical instruments.
Over the past twenty years the AIF has provided a cost-effective means for solving analytical problems faced by the local industrial community. Projects involving separations and surface chemistry, materials science, and coatings are major emphases, but the AIF can also serve a variety of other areas with its broad range of instrumentation.
